Market context

How the lead generation software market looks in India

India's relationship with lead generation software is structurally different from the US or EU. Indian B2B lead generation tools are used almost exclusively for outbound programs targeting US and EU buyers rather than for India-domestic prospecting. Indian product companies at Freshworks, Postman, BrowserStack, Chargebee, Razorpay, Druva, and Icertis scale have sophisticated US/EU demand-gen stacks including visitor identification and contact-data tools.

For India-domestic B2B lead generation, the category is nascent. Indian enterprise buying happens through referral networks, channel partners, system integrators, and conferences rather than through cold outbound driven by visitor identification or contact databases. Reverse IP lookup for Indian office IP ranges is weaker than US/EU: fewer Indian companies have clean IP-to-company registrations, making visitor identification tools deliver lower coverage for Indian website traffic.

Local Indian sales intelligence tools (Ozonetel, Slintel India presence, a few DPDP-compliant Indian data vendors) address Indian domestic B2B data, but none have reached the category maturity of the global tools ranked here.

The dominant platforms that Indian SaaS export teams actually use for combined contact data plus outreach (Apollo.io, ZoomInfo, Lusha, Cognism) sit in our sales intelligence category and are covered there. This ranking covers the pure-play lead generation tools that Indian teams use as supplements or alternatives to the full sales intelligence platforms.

Compliance & local rules

DPDP Act 2023 (Digital Personal Data Protection Act) governs personal data of Indian residents. For Indian companies running lead generation programs targeting Indian businesses, processing Indian individual contact data requires a lawful basis including consent or legitimate interest (rules still being clarified under subordinate legislation as of mid-2026). For US-targeted campaigns, CCPA applies to California-resident contact data; Indian companies exporting to the US must honor CCPA opt-out rights for California contacts in their databases. For EU-targeted campaigns, GDPR legitimate interest basis applies for B2B contact data; Indian companies exporting to EU must maintain GDPR-compliant data processing agreements with their contact-data vendors. Visitor identification tools tracking Indian website visitors should have a DPDP-compliant privacy notice and data retention policy for Indian IP and cookie data.

Is visitor identification useful for India-domestic B2B websites?
Marginally, and less so than in the US or EU. Reverse IP lookup for Indian office IP ranges is weaker because fewer Indian organizations have clean IP-to-company registry entries at the same coverage as US or EU IP ranges. Leadfeeder/Dealfront and Lead Forensics both cover Indian IPs but with materially lower match rates than for US or EU traffic. If your primary website traffic is Indian companies, the practical visitor identification match rate may be 20-40% of what you would see from equivalent US traffic. For Indian SaaS exporters with primarily US/EU web traffic, visitor identification works well. For India-domestic-focused businesses, the investment may not deliver sufficient coverage to justify cost.

Does the DPDP Act restrict Indian companies using contact-data tools for domestic outreach?
The DPDP Act 2023 applies when processing personal data of Indian residents, which includes business contact data for Indian individual decision-makers. For Indian companies running lead generation programs against Indian business contacts, a lawful basis is required: consent or legitimate interest (the latter still being clarified under subordinate legislation as of mid-2026). In practice, most Indian B2B lead generation targeting Indian buyers uses warm referrals and events rather than cold contact-data outreach, partly for this cultural reason and partly because compliance clarity is still evolving. For outbound to US or EU buyers, Indian companies must comply with the recipient country framework (CCPA for California, GDPR for EU); DPDP applies only to Indian-resident contact data.
What is the difference between Lead Generation Software and Sales Intelligence?
Lead generation software (this category) covers web visitor identification (reverse IP lookup), lead databases for outbound (UpLead, ContactOut, Wiza), and bundled prospecting platforms (Snov.io). Sales intelligence (covered separately in our Top 10 Sales Intelligence ranking) covers the higher-end contact data + intent + engagement layer including ZoomInfo SalesOS, LinkedIn Sales Navigator, Lusha core platform, and Apollo.io. Lead generation tools typically have 5-30M contacts; sales intelligence platforms have 200M+ contacts with intent + engagement signals. Most B2B SaaS at $50M+ ARR runs both: lead generation tools at the SMB-affordable layer (visitor ID + email finder) + sales intelligence at the enterprise core layer.
Why did Leadfeeder become Dealfront?
Leadfeeder (founded 2012 in Helsinki) merged with Echobot (German B2B contact database, founded 2011) in October 2022 to form Dealfront, a unified European go-to-market platform. The strategic rationale: Leadfeeder had best-in-class reverse IP visitor identification but limited contact data; Echobot had strong European B2B contact database but no visitor identification. Combined, Dealfront covers both layers. Brand transition has been confusing, customers still on Leadfeeder branding mixed with new Dealfront positioning. Product continues operating; G2 listings show both names. For European buyers wanting visitor ID + contact data combined, Dealfront makes strategic sense; for US-only buyers, Leadfeeder + separate US contact data (UpLead/ZoomInfo) often makes more sense than the bundled European focus.
How accurate is reverse IP visitor identification really?
Reverse IP visitor identification has structural limitations: (1) it identifies companies, not specific people; (2) it relies on shared corporate IP ranges which may not match VPN-anchored remote workers; (3) it cannot identify B2C visitors; (4) accuracy varies by region and IP allocation patterns. Best-in-class accuracy claims: Leadfeeder/Dealfront 80-90% on identified visitors, Albacross 75-85%, Lead Forensics 70-85%. The 20-30% of visitors not identified are not "errors", they are simply outside the matchable IP range. For B2B SaaS, this is fine: the identified visitors represent your highest-intent companies. Treating reverse IP as a top-funnel signal works; treating it as exhaustive visitor tracking does not.

How do I evaluate LinkedIn-dependent lead-gen vendor risk?
ContactOut and Wiza both depend on LinkedIn data scraping. LinkedIn has historically changed API and ToS terms in ways that affect these vendors (most recently 2023-2024 with profile visibility restrictions). Risk mitigation: (1) confirm vendor has multiple data sources beyond LinkedIn; (2) check vendor compliance with LinkedIn ToS, vendors using gray-area scraping have higher disruption risk; (3) negotiate exit clauses for material data-source change; (4) diversify across vendors instead of relying on a single LinkedIn-dependent tool. For mission-critical workflows, prefer vendors with proprietary contact databases (UpLead, ZoomInfo, Cognism) over pure LinkedIn-scrapers.
What is the GDPR risk in lead generation?
GDPR creates structural risk for B2B lead generation in the EU: (1) processing EU contact data requires lawful basis (consent or legitimate interest); (2) US-hosted contact databases may not meet EU data residency expectations; (3) reverse IP identification is generally OK under legitimate interest if disclosed in privacy policy. EU-built vendors (Albacross, Anymailfinder, Dealfront, Leadfeeder) explicitly emphasize GDPR-first design. US-built vendors (UpLead, ContactOut, Wiza) typically claim GDPR compliance but have weaker EU data residency. For B2B contact-data activities targeting EU prospects: (1) prefer EU-built vendors when EU is your primary market; (2) document legitimate-interest assessment; (3) honor opt-outs immediately; (4) check current GDPR + ePrivacy guidance from a privacy lawyer for your specific use case.
